Rule Name Resolution (Fuzzy Matching)

⚠️ CRITICAL: The rules section in code-analyzer.yml requires the EXACT full rule name as it appears in Code Analyzer's rule registry. A misspelled or partial name will be silently ignored — the override won't apply, and no error is shown.

Why This Matters

Unlike --rule-selector (which returns 0 results on mismatch), a wrong name in code-analyzer.yml is SILENTLY ignored. The config validates fine, but the override simply doesn't apply. This makes typos and partial names dangerous.

Common Fuzzy → Exact Mappings

Users will often refer to rules by approximate, partial, or descriptive names:

User Says Exact Rule Name Engine
"the ApexDoc rule" ApexDoc pmd
"no-console" no-console eslint
"CRUD violation" ApexCRUDViolation pmd
"hardcoded values" @salesforce-ux/slds/no-hardcoded-values-slds2 eslint
"unused variables" no-unused-vars eslint
"soql injection" ApexSOQLInjection pmd
"global modifier" AvoidGlobalModifier pmd
"empty catch" EmptyCatchBlock pmd

Lookup Procedure

When you are NOT 100% certain of the exact full rule name:

  1. Do NOT guess — a wrong name silently fails (the override is ignored with no error)
  2. Look up the rule first using the sf code-analyzer rules command with grep:
    sf code-analyzer rules --rule-selector all 2>&1 | grep -i "<USER_KEYWORD>"
    
  3. If grep returns exactly one match → use that exact rule name in the YAML
  4. If grep returns multiple matches → present them to the user and ask which one they meant
  5. If grep returns 0 matches → try broader keywords or tell the user no rule matched

When You CAN Skip the Lookup

Skip only when confident in the exact name:

  • User provides the full exact name (e.g., "ApexCRUDViolation", "no-unused-vars")
  • The rule is extremely common AND unambiguous (e.g., "ApexDoc", "no-console")

Matching Strategies for Ambiguous Input

User Says Grep Command Notes
"the doc rule" grep -i "doc" May match ApexDoc, JSDoc, etc. — ask user if multiple
"CRUD" grep -i "crud" Likely matches ApexCRUDViolation
"hardcoded" grep -i "hardcoded" May match multiple SLDS/custom rules
"console" grep -i "console" Likely matches no-console
"security rules" Use --rule-selector all:Security Category-based, not name-based
"the injection rule" grep -i "injection" May match ApexSOQLInjection, ApexXSSFromURLParam, etc.
"unused" grep -i "unused" May match no-unused-vars, UnusedLocalVariable, etc.

Identifying the Engine

The YAML structure requires nesting under the correct engine. Always extract BOTH the engine and rule name from the sf code-analyzer rules output:

rules:
  <engine>:      # ← must match the engine that owns the rule
    <rule_name>:
      severity: ...
      disabled: ...

The output of sf code-analyzer rules shows engine name alongside each rule. Use that to determine the correct YAML path.
